Epic Games has released this new ‘making of’ video for Gears of War 3 titled “Dedicated Execution.” The clip shows the team talking about the September Xbox 360 release, shows gameplay footage and concentrates on the multiplayer features.
Will Forte recently took shots at Warner Bros. for their infamous controversial decision to shelve the Looney Tunes comedy Coyote…